## DataChart
Takes a data set and visualizes it. While Chart renders a
single value across a data set. DataChart allows multiple overlayed
Charts and adds guides and axes for decoration.

## Usage
```javascript
import { DataChart } from 'grommet';
<DataChart data={data} chart={} />
```

**chart**
Chart properties indicating how to visualize the data.
'key' indicates which property of the data objects to use. 'keys' indicates
that multiple properties should be used for a stacked bar chart. DataChart
uses the key/keys to build the right 'values' for the underlying Chart.
All of the other properties in 'chart' are passed through to the Chart.

**size**
The size of the Charts. This does not include the axes
and any gap. It is passed through to the underlying Chart. Defaults to `{
"width": "medium",
"height": "small"
}`.

**xAxis**
x-axis configuration. 'guide' specifies that vertical
guide lines should be drawn under the Chart, one per label.
'key' specifies what property in the 'data' should be used as
any label content. 'labels' specifies how many labels to show.
'render' allows for custom rendering of the labels. It will be
called with the current data index and axis index and should return
the element to render: (dataIndex, axisIndex) => element.
```
boolean
{
guide: boolean,
key: string,
labels: number,
render: function
}
```
**yAxis**
y-axis configuration. 'guide' specifies that horizontal
guide lines should be drawn under the Chart, one per label.
'labels' specifies how many labels to show.
'render' allows for custom rendering of the labels. It will be
called with the value and axis index and should return
the element to render: (value, axisIndex) => element
```
boolean
{
guide: boolean,
labels: number,
prefix: string,
render: function,
suffix: string
}
```
